Alaska's climate is defined by its extreme cold, prolonged winters, and significant snowfall, creating a unique set of challenges for garage door opener systems. These conditions necessitate openers and components specifically engineered to withstand sub-zero temperatures without compromising performance or durability, preventing issues like frozen gears or brittle plastic parts. The housing stock, often featuring well-insulated structures designed to combat the cold, commonly includes sectional garage doors constructed from materials like steel or insulated composite, which require openers with sufficient power and reliable traction control in icy conditions. Compliance with local building codes, which may have specific requirements related to insulation and structural integrity in extreme cold, is paramount for any installation. When specifying a wall mount garage door opener for an Alaskan residence, it is vital to select models designed for cold-weather operation and to ensure the installation accounts for potential snow accumulation and extreme temperature fluctuations, ensuring reliable access in Anchorage and throughout the state.

What is the most common problem with garage doors in Alaska?

The most frequent issues with garage doors in Alaska are directly related to its extreme cold and heavy snowfall. Ice buildup can jam tracks and openers, while frigid temperatures can make metal components brittle and cause lubricants to thicken, hindering operation. Snow accumulation can also strain the opener mechanism and its sensors. Drive system wear is common.

What is the cheapest garage door option?

The most economically priced garage door options typically involve uninsulated, single-layer steel models. These are usually the most basic in terms of features and may not offer the same level of thermal insulation or resistance to dents as multi-layer or insulated alternatives. Their lower initial cost makes them a practical choice for homeowners managing a constrained budget.

What makes a wall mount garage door opener ideal for Alaska?

A wall mount garage door opener is particularly well-suited for Alaska due to its ability to operate efficiently in extreme cold, often featuring robust internal components designed for low temperatures. Its direct drive system is less prone to freezing issues compared to some overhead chain or belt drives, and its proximity to the door can offer more direct power transfer, ensuring reliable access in Anchorage and throughout the state's harsh winter conditions.
